Order Of Owls Nest 4008
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 67,903 | 79,067 | −11,164 | 0.2 | — |
| 2012 | 70,303 | 69,840 | 463 | 0.3 | — |
| 2013 | 75,134 | 75,274 | −140 | 0.3 | — |
| 2014 | 73,910 | 75,232 | −1,322 | 0.1 | — |
| 2015 | 70,283 | 70,223 | 60 | 0.1 | — |
| 2016 | 134,031 | 127,494 | 6,537 | 0.7 | 43% |
| 2017 | 138,484 | 131,672 | 6,812 | 1.3 | 46% |
| 2018 | 136,903 | 129,473 | 7,430 | 2.0 | 45% |
| 2019 | 161,234 | 161,367 | −133 | 1.6 | 38% |
| 2020 | 123,872 | 124,543 | −671 | 2.0 | 33% |
| 2021 | 196,152 | 187,304 | 8,848 | 1.9 | 43% |
| 2022 | 211,944 | 210,383 | 1,561 | 1.8 | 41% |
| 2023 | 225,094 | 236,975 | −11,881 | 1.0 | 44%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ization spent $11,881 more than it brought in. Its reserves stood at about 1 months of spending. Staff pay was 44% of spending.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023. Years refer to the calendar year in which the organization's fiscal year ended. Short-form filers do not publicly report donor-restricted balances or staffing costs. Source filings
